Spark builds this slip-on in a racing version alongside the homologated one, and the difference is entirely in the paperwork rather than in the box.\u003c\/p\u003e\u003ch2\u003eKey Features\u003c\/h2\u003e\u003cul\u003e\n\u003cli\u003eRacing slip-on for the Kawasaki Z900, 2025 to 2026.\u003c\/li\u003e\n\u003cli\u003eKonix Evo silencer in titanium with a carbon fibre end cap.\u003c\/li\u003e\n\u003cli\u003eTitanium interior and titanium fitting.\u003c\/li\u003e\n\u003cli\u003eAround forty euros below the homologated version.\u003c\/li\u003e\n\u003cli\u003eCarbon fibre heat shield on the pipe.\u003c\/li\u003e\n\u003cli\u003eNo homologation — closed circuits and private land only.\u003c\/li\u003e\n\u003c\/ul\u003e\u003ch2\u003eForty Euros and a Certificate\u003c\/h2\u003e\u003cp\u003eSpark charges around forty euros less for this than for the Euro5+ homologated GKA0907TOM. That gap does not buy a lighter or freer silencer — the two are the same case, the same materials and the same construction.\u003c\/p\u003e\u003cp\u003eWhat it buys is the absence of a homologation. For a motorcycle that is only ridden on closed circuits, that is a reasonable saving. For a registered Z900 it is not a saving at all, because the exhaust cannot legally be used — and forty euros is a very small amount to give up a road approval for.\u003c\/p\u003e\u003ch2\u003eWhen the Racing Version Is the Right One\u003c\/h2\u003e\u003cp\u003eThere are two situations where it genuinely is. The first is a dedicated track bike that will not be registered again, where the certificate has no value. The second is a market outside the EU where the Euro5+ approval means nothing anyway.\u003c\/p\u003e\u003cp\u003eEverywhere else, look at the homologated number. Spark sells both because both markets exist, not because one is a better silencer.\u003c\/p\u003e\u003ch2\u003eWhat Is in the Box\u003c\/h2\u003e\u003cp\u003eThe Konix Evo here is built exactly as the approved one: titanium case, titanium interior, titanium fitting and a carbon fibre end cap. Spark calls the construction ultralight, and the figures for this range bear it out at 1.7 kg against a 4.3 kg standard silencer.\u003c\/p\u003e\u003cp\u003eThe carbon fibre heat shield for the connecting pipe is supplied, as it is with the homologated versions. Installation is quick and needs no other changes to the motorcycle.\u003c\/p\u003e\u003ch2\u003eWhy the Konix Evo Suits This Bike\u003c\/h2\u003e\u003cp\u003eSpark says the case was drawn with angular lines that blend with the Z900, and in front of the motorcycle that holds up. Kawasaki's naked is built from hard creases and flat surfaces; a soft cylindrical silencer sits awkwardly beside it.\u003c\/p\u003e\u003cp\u003eThe Konix Evo picks that language up, and the carbon end cap — cut at an angle rather than square — finishes it. Whether the silencer carries a certificate or not, the shape is the same argument.\u003c\/p\u003e\u003ch2\u003eThe Weight Is the Same Too\u003c\/h2\u003e\u003cp\u003eSpark quotes 1.7 kg for its Euro5+ Z900 slip-ons against a 4.3 kg standard silencer, and the racing listing is the same component. Two and a half kilos come off the tail either way.\u003c\/p\u003e\u003cp\u003eOn a naked bike that mass sits low, to one side and well behind the centre — the least useful place it could be. It is the single cheapest handling change available on a Z900, and it does not depend on which listing you buy.\u003c\/p\u003e\u003ch2\u003eFitment \u0026amp; Compatibility\u003c\/h2\u003e\u003cp\u003eKawasaki Z900, 2025 through 2026.
